Released May 28th, 1938, 'Freddie Rich and His Orchestra' stars Freddie Rich, Nan Wynn, Joe Sodja The movie has a runtime of about 11 min, and received a user score of 62 (out of 100) on TMDb, which assembled reviews from 5 top users.

Want to know what the movie's about? Here's the plot: "A musical short subject in which band leader Freddie Rich conducts three musical numbers with his orchestra with solos by Nan Wynn with the Three Symphonettes In the midst of the radio broadcast on which the band is performing a gangly guitarist named Joe Sodja interrupts and asks to perform" .
